NettetWhich instrument will be used to measure your tidal volume? A spirometer is an instrument used to measure the breathing capacity of the lungs. Various quantities of air can be determined with this instrument. The amount of air taken in (inspiration) or breathed out (expiration) during normal breathing is called tidal air.
